When a blue eyed white cat showed up and moved in, I asked my best friend what pretty girl was in Yiddish. So, we named her Shana Madel. We soon realized she was pregnant, so in keeping with the theme, we have Shmuel, Shlomo and Shlamey, collectivly known as The Kinde, which means children.

I have three cats, the first a kitten after my cat Sheba (19 years old) passed away. I tried to go without a cat, my heart was broken, but you just can't do that, at least I cant. Anyway, I found this precious little tortoiseshell and named her Kameko which is Japanese for "tortoise child" and a "wish for long life". We love her name!
